Town To Town Locksmith - North Tonawanda, NY

Town To Town Locksmith is located at 100 River Rd in North Tonawanda, NY 14120. Town To Town Locksmith is a Proven Provider of locksmiths in North Tonawanda, NY.

TOWN TO TOWN LOCKSMITH PROVIDES CUSTOMERS WITH:

Locksmiths
CategoryDescriptionPricing

TOWN TO TOWN LOCKSMITH SERVES NORTH TONAWANDA, NY AND:

Amherst
Bowmansville
Buffalo
Cambria
Cheektowaga
Clarence
Clarence Center
Depew
East Amherst
Getzville
Grand Island
Kenmore
Lackawanna
Lancaster
Lewiston
Lockport
Niagara
Niagara Falls
North Tonawanda
Pendleton
Ransomville
Sanborn
Sloan
Tonawanda
Tonawanda Reservation
West Seneca
Wheatfield
Williamsville
Town To Town Locksmith has not yet been reviewed.